Doug talks about Golden State Warriors and weighs in on whether or not Jimmy Butler fits in well with his new team.  Doug and the crew do the latest rendition of The Gambler. FSR NFL Insider Adam Caplan joins Doug to give final thoughts on the Super Bowl, the Chiefs moving forward and all of the other major headlines around the NFL. Plus, Isaac Lowenkron takes Doug through "The Press".
